rpotts%netscape.com
406f61beb3
Reworked the nsIWebProgress interfaces and implementation...
...
git-svn-id: svn://10.0.0.236/trunk@72533 18797224-902f-48f8-a5cc-f745e15eee43
2000-06-19 05:54:37 +00:00
radha%netscape.com
6b81b2f605
Fix for bug # 41373. r=pollmann. a=don,phil,leger,leaf
...
git-svn-id: svn://10.0.0.236/trunk@72326 18797224-902f-48f8-a5cc-f745e15eee43
2000-06-15 22:08:25 +00:00
waterson%netscape.com
c2a827c3b4
Fix leak.
...
git-svn-id: svn://10.0.0.236/trunk@72294 18797224-902f-48f8-a5cc-f745e15eee43
2000-06-15 06:41:17 +00:00
pollmann%netscape.com
d5ebd0e9c7
Bug 32770: Save scroll position in session history r=nisheeth
...
git-svn-id: svn://10.0.0.236/trunk@72258 18797224-902f-48f8-a5cc-f745e15eee43
2000-06-15 00:35:46 +00:00
mstoltz%netscape.com
ab175b2de3
Fix for bug 31818. Dogfood. r=brendan
...
git-svn-id: svn://10.0.0.236/trunk@72152 18797224-902f-48f8-a5cc-f745e15eee43
2000-06-13 23:56:30 +00:00
jst%netscape.com
bd7c8e82d3
Fixing nsbeta2+ bug 41718, the docshell did case sensitive string compares when it checked if the protocol of a URL was 'javascript', this broke upper and mixed cased javascript: URL's. r=shaver
...
git-svn-id: svn://10.0.0.236/trunk@71786 18797224-902f-48f8-a5cc-f745e15eee43
2000-06-08 13:58:02 +00:00
locka%iol.ie
efe702d048
Put conditional test around anchor scrolling so reload operations really do reload on anchor URLs
...
b=30558,r=,approved valeski
git-svn-id: svn://10.0.0.236/trunk@71561 18797224-902f-48f8-a5cc-f745e15eee43
2000-06-05 22:13:52 +00:00
warren%netscape.com
cc5d426fbe
Renaming nsIAllocator to nsIMemory (and nsAllocator to nsMemory). API cleanup/freeze. Bug #18433
...
git-svn-id: svn://10.0.0.236/trunk@71450 18797224-902f-48f8-a5cc-f745e15eee43
2000-06-03 09:46:12 +00:00
ruslan%netscape.com
b71f202bd0
Fix 41269. WIP on 31189. r/a=gagan
...
git-svn-id: svn://10.0.0.236/trunk@71387 18797224-902f-48f8-a5cc-f745e15eee43
2000-06-02 21:02:31 +00:00
hyatt%netscape.com
2c36f54e77
Adding support for weak references on docshells.
...
git-svn-id: svn://10.0.0.236/trunk@71024 18797224-902f-48f8-a5cc-f745e15eee43
2000-05-28 09:25:55 +00:00
radha%netscape.com
33d9e7964b
Fix for bugs 1718, 17685, 35566. Take care of postdata and form values while
...
navigating thro' session history. r=adamlock@netscape.com
git-svn-id: svn://10.0.0.236/trunk@70935 18797224-902f-48f8-a5cc-f745e15eee43
2000-05-26 21:03:34 +00:00
locka%iol.ie
52c73e6671
Fixed back button scrolling to scroll to top left corner b=39716, r=jst
...
git-svn-id: svn://10.0.0.236/trunk@70746 18797224-902f-48f8-a5cc-f745e15eee43
2000-05-24 17:18:10 +00:00
ruslan%netscape.com
3568ff8c3a
Fix 17570 (refresh header is broken)[nsbeta2+]; r/a=gagan
...
git-svn-id: svn://10.0.0.236/trunk@70704 18797224-902f-48f8-a5cc-f745e15eee43
2000-05-24 02:32:13 +00:00
locka%iol.ie
983bffdc95
Fixed problem with internation pages, bug 40320
...
Fixed problem with reloading the same page twice bug 40318
Reviewed by rahda
git-svn-id: svn://10.0.0.236/trunk@70688 18797224-902f-48f8-a5cc-f745e15eee43
2000-05-23 22:36:47 +00:00
sspitzer%netscape.com
e29625922e
stop the crash that causes #40306 . the "first time start page" causes us
...
many problem on linux, not sure if it is related to that page, or
the redirect. still investigating.
other changes here remove the crap code that forces you to go to
the checkin guidelines page and to see the account manager on start up
on debug builds. this was preventing debug builds from seeing the problem.
after this change debug behaves like optimized, which is what we want.
r=mscott, a=granrose
git-svn-id: svn://10.0.0.236/trunk@70687 18797224-902f-48f8-a5cc-f745e15eee43
2000-05-23 22:18:08 +00:00
locka%iol.ie
f02663fac6
Added code to scroll to # hrefs in the current page rather than reload. - bug #39716
...
Added code to preserve postdata in the session history - bug #39668
git-svn-id: svn://10.0.0.236/trunk@70642 18797224-902f-48f8-a5cc-f745e15eee43
2000-05-23 00:52:59 +00:00
hyatt%netscape.com
e469c92e38
fix for making skins script-safe. r=scc
...
git-svn-id: svn://10.0.0.236/trunk@70503 18797224-902f-48f8-a5cc-f745e15eee43
2000-05-19 04:48:43 +00:00
valeski%netscape.com
47c824959d
38695. r=alecf. i18n network error strings
...
git-svn-id: svn://10.0.0.236/trunk@70474 18797224-902f-48f8-a5cc-f745e15eee43
2000-05-18 21:52:23 +00:00
sfraser%netscape.com
46c0606929
Fix timer refcount issues in docshell, fixes bugs 39641, 39617. r=pavlov a=leaf
...
git-svn-id: svn://10.0.0.236/trunk@70405 18797224-902f-48f8-a5cc-f745e15eee43
2000-05-17 20:24:43 +00:00
pavlov%netscape.com
a0feb91521
changes all usages of NS_NewTimer to CreateInstance
...
git-svn-id: svn://10.0.0.236/trunk@70249 18797224-902f-48f8-a5cc-f745e15eee43
2000-05-17 02:49:35 +00:00
joki%netscape.com
ec91adc761
Updating mozilla to DOM Level 2 events support. Fixes for bug 34722, 35378, 8411, 10330, plus some others that weren't filed.
...
git-svn-id: svn://10.0.0.236/trunk@70028 18797224-902f-48f8-a5cc-f745e15eee43
2000-05-16 11:35:12 +00:00
gagan%netscape.com
92104de00f
Fix for bug 27930. Support for IPv6.
...
git-svn-id: svn://10.0.0.236/trunk@70017 18797224-902f-48f8-a5cc-f745e15eee43
2000-05-16 08:46:03 +00:00
warren%netscape.com
1958638f6c
Changes to unify nsINetPrompt with nsIPrompt, making single sign-on work. Single sign-on API changes. Fixes bugs 34583, 34720, 34725, 24746, 33094. r=sspitzer,morse
...
git-svn-id: svn://10.0.0.236/trunk@69998 18797224-902f-48f8-a5cc-f745e15eee43
2000-05-16 05:35:23 +00:00
waterson%netscape.com
bad10238ec
Bug 39089. Paint over the problem by special-casing 'javascript:' URIs. r=mscott
...
git-svn-id: svn://10.0.0.236/trunk@69752 18797224-902f-48f8-a5cc-f745e15eee43
2000-05-15 06:14:32 +00:00
andreas.otte%primus-online.de
21c28f9e31
fix bug 36455, unable to go to url with port but without http://, clean up a if statement causing the problem, r=radha@netscape.com,adamlock@netscape.com
...
git-svn-id: svn://10.0.0.236/trunk@69558 18797224-902f-48f8-a5cc-f745e15eee43
2000-05-13 12:09:16 +00:00
waterson%netscape.com
c058edee4d
Add notation as to why the SetOriginalURI() hack is necessary.
...
git-svn-id: svn://10.0.0.236/trunk@69486 18797224-902f-48f8-a5cc-f745e15eee43
2000-05-13 00:01:22 +00:00
davidm%netscape.com
90b0c858aa
21137 Hook up reload/shift-reload/back/forward buttons to load att
...
r = rpotts
git-svn-id: svn://10.0.0.236/trunk@69084 18797224-902f-48f8-a5cc-f745e15eee43
2000-05-10 22:45:24 +00:00
ruslan%netscape.com
4b5228b83d
Fix 37800
...
git-svn-id: svn://10.0.0.236/trunk@67977 18797224-902f-48f8-a5cc-f745e15eee43
2000-05-03 00:21:51 +00:00
mscott%netscape.com
f467b64b5d
Bug #36371 --> clear refresh timers when loading new documents into the
...
docshell. This fixes the problem where after visiting a page with a refresh,
we would later always try to refresh that page even if you had moved on.
git-svn-id: svn://10.0.0.236/trunk@67733 18797224-902f-48f8-a5cc-f745e15eee43
2000-05-01 21:33:49 +00:00
nisheeth%netscape.com
8a6a52bef1
1) Added support for loading an XML document "out of band" from script and manipulating it via dom interfaces.
...
2) Fixed compile errors in XSL glue code that happened after the recent nsString landing by scc.
3) Added a check for a null URI before de-referencing it in nsCodeBasePrincipal.cpp.
git-svn-id: svn://10.0.0.236/trunk@67709 18797224-902f-48f8-a5cc-f745e15eee43
2000-05-01 06:58:53 +00:00
scc%netscape.com
ba4a0d48d1
making string conversions explicit
...
git-svn-id: svn://10.0.0.236/trunk@67410 18797224-902f-48f8-a5cc-f745e15eee43
2000-04-27 20:59:12 +00:00
mscott%netscape.com
83ea2e4cb1
Bug #33156 --> the doc loader now implements nsIProgressEventSink. Add this support to getInterface for the docshell.
...
git-svn-id: svn://10.0.0.236/trunk@66882 18797224-902f-48f8-a5cc-f745e15eee43
2000-04-22 23:18:18 +00:00
gagan%netscape.com
7265366ff3
Small HTTP api change.
...
git-svn-id: svn://10.0.0.236/trunk@66817 18797224-902f-48f8-a5cc-f745e15eee43
2000-04-22 00:40:21 +00:00
tbogard%aol.net
fd2d55735d
Removed the static Create method since the generic factory handles that. Changed GetStringBundle to GetPromptAndStringBundle since most people are always wanting to get both the prompt and the string bundle. Removed EnsureGlobalHistory. Global History is now instantiated on startup.
...
git-svn-id: svn://10.0.0.236/trunk@66801 18797224-902f-48f8-a5cc-f745e15eee43
2000-04-21 23:32:11 +00:00
scc%netscape.com
14ddf6b38a
making string conversions explicit
...
git-svn-id: svn://10.0.0.236/trunk@66655 18797224-902f-48f8-a5cc-f745e15eee43
2000-04-21 02:35:42 +00:00
radha%netscape.com
2d7c9cad08
update session history too with the title when title gets set.
...
git-svn-id: svn://10.0.0.236/trunk@66601 18797224-902f-48f8-a5cc-f745e15eee43
2000-04-20 23:14:53 +00:00
tbogard%aol.net
38b7587274
Remove unused variable.
...
git-svn-id: svn://10.0.0.236/trunk@66359 18797224-902f-48f8-a5cc-f745e15eee43
2000-04-18 23:31:26 +00:00
tbogard%aol.net
34be4f1d74
Don't persist "about:blank" in the session history.
...
git-svn-id: svn://10.0.0.236/trunk@66357 18797224-902f-48f8-a5cc-f745e15eee43
2000-04-18 23:30:02 +00:00
scc%netscape.com
1621a4cffc
making string conversions explicit
...
git-svn-id: svn://10.0.0.236/trunk@66194 18797224-902f-48f8-a5cc-f745e15eee43
2000-04-17 11:24:01 +00:00
tbogard%aol.net
2bbfe2a06b
Added more code to ShouldAddToGlobalHistory to properly weed out items such as "about", "imap", "news", and "mailbox" schemes from getting put into global history.
...
git-svn-id: svn://10.0.0.236/trunk@66181 18797224-902f-48f8-a5cc-f745e15eee43
2000-04-17 05:54:09 +00:00
tbogard%aol.net
8c5b3565a9
If the same page is being loaded twice, don't add it twice to session history.
...
git-svn-id: svn://10.0.0.236/trunk@66160 18797224-902f-48f8-a5cc-f745e15eee43
2000-04-17 02:17:42 +00:00
tbogard%aol.net
424c54ff18
Making docShell not assert when global history can't be added. Someone is doing something stupid in viewer right that makes the service fail.
...
git-svn-id: svn://10.0.0.236/trunk@66143 18797224-902f-48f8-a5cc-f745e15eee43
2000-04-16 13:01:28 +00:00
tbogard%aol.net
654300ddb3
Cached the globalHistory service as it is called a lot especially when dealing with links up in the webshell. Fixed a bug in GetInterface where we were failing to do an else if so if you were requesting a nsIURIContentListener you ended up clearing out the object.
...
git-svn-id: svn://10.0.0.236/trunk@66127 18797224-902f-48f8-a5cc-f745e15eee43
2000-04-16 08:39:15 +00:00
andreas.otte%primus-online.de
be348159ac
fix bug 34863 [Local Harddisks not found if I tried with C: without \], check for a drive in nsDocShell::ConvertFileToStringURI, r=gagan@netscape.com
...
git-svn-id: svn://10.0.0.236/trunk@66124 18797224-902f-48f8-a5cc-f745e15eee43
2000-04-16 07:11:43 +00:00
tbogard%aol.net
435ed0e07a
Removed the GetCanGoBack and GetCanGoForward calls from GoBack and GoForward respectively. The session history calls to get the next and previous entry will properly return error codes if navigtion in the desired direction isn't possible.
...
git-svn-id: svn://10.0.0.236/trunk@66122 18797224-902f-48f8-a5cc-f745e15eee43
2000-04-16 05:16:16 +00:00
mccabe%netscape.com
5c6b7446d6
Modify nsIScriptGlobalObjectOwner::ReportScriptError to take an nsIScriptError interface, rather than separate message, file, line arguments.
...
Fix implementations and their callers, and restore error printing to stderr even when the error is successfully logged to the console service, to make life easier for people who go to the trouble to invoke Mozilla with -console.
git-svn-id: svn://10.0.0.236/trunk@66050 18797224-902f-48f8-a5cc-f745e15eee43
2000-04-15 01:56:47 +00:00
jdunn%netscape.com
40cfe4d01b
newline for hp
...
git-svn-id: svn://10.0.0.236/trunk@65814 18797224-902f-48f8-a5cc-f745e15eee43
2000-04-13 13:35:54 +00:00
tbogard%aol.net
a92109cc36
Moved the implementation of nsIRefreshURI into the docShell. Reordered CreateFixupURI to try simply creating the URI before actually doing any munging. Stop now calls CancelRefreshURITimers. String version of LoadURI now properly puts up error boxes for missing protocols.
...
git-svn-id: svn://10.0.0.236/trunk@65757 18797224-902f-48f8-a5cc-f745e15eee43
2000-04-13 03:11:44 +00:00
tbogard%aol.net
b6416a6dce
Implemented SetFocus.
...
git-svn-id: svn://10.0.0.236/trunk@65751 18797224-902f-48f8-a5cc-f745e15eee43
2000-04-13 02:54:38 +00:00
tbogard%aol.net
d35db358c7
Provided implementation for the file fixup work.
...
git-svn-id: svn://10.0.0.236/trunk@65692 18797224-902f-48f8-a5cc-f745e15eee43
2000-04-12 10:06:58 +00:00